Road cycling routes around Logatec offer diverse landscapes within the Notranjska region of Slovenia. The area features a mix of vast forests, karst plateaus, and undulating roads, providing varied terrain for cyclists. Routes often traverse the Logatec basin and offer views of the Planinsko polje, with some paths winding through the Žibrše hills. The region's topography includes both moderate climbs and more challenging ascents.

Planina Polje has a unique geological structure. Unica, is one of the best known and most scenic karst poljes in Slovenia. The meadows along the meanders of the Unica tell a story not only about the area's numerous unusual natural features, but also about the life of the local people, who adapted to the river's rhythm of flooding. Planina Polje is the meeting point of several karst waterways, and its edge is full of karst springs, ponors and swallow holes. Some of the swallow holes have been walled and covered by iron grids to prevent clogging. The best known among them are the so called 'Putick's Wells' (Putickove štirne), unique pieces of technical heritage named after the famous karst explorer Viljem Putick.

Logatec's routes often incorporate historical elements. The 'Roman Road' cycling adventure, for instance, allows you to explore the legacy of the Roman Empire, with opportunities to see a well-preserved late Roman fort at Lanišče. You can also visit the St. Nicholas Church, Logatec, or pass by the Planina Plain (Planinsko Polje), which has historical significance.

Yes, the region boasts several natural features. The 'Pot izvirov' (Springs Trail) route, for example, winds through areas featuring springs, hinting at rides alongside water features. The Unica River, formed by the confluence of the Pivka and Malenščica rivers, also offers unique natural experiences nearby. You can also find the Vranja Cave as a nearby attraction.
